  • Location: Washington D.C. area ideal location, Phoenix, Seattle or Atlanta. ~50% Travel

    This role reports into the Director of Federal Sales

    Your Impact:

    • As Axon’s Federal Strategic Account Executive, New Products, you are responsible for assisting with the development and execution of the go-to-market strategy, solution generation, and sale of Axon’s new and emerging solutions (beyond TASER and Body Worn Camera) into the Federal DoD market.  The Federal Strategic Account Executive will work collaboratively with key internal stakeholders, product managers and technical staff to effectively present Axon products and services, ensuring designs meet documented objectives for reliability, supportability, user experience, security, and governance. The Federal Strategic Account Executive will also leverage knowledge of the federal market to ensure solutions are designed to leverage the scalability, availability, and cost optimization capabilities of the full Axon ecosystem. In this role you will heavily directly with Federal DoD customers Army, AirForce, etc., Intelligence Communities and other Federal Law Enforcement agencies.

    What You Do:

    • Identify and qualify initial opportunities across Federal DoD
    • Develop business strategies to capture the qualified opportunities.
    • Lead customer requirements analysis develops system requirements for Axon products and services and present an end-to-end solution to our customers in support of their mission.
    • Execute the strategy – including but not limited to – customer engagement and opportunity shaping, execution of bids and proposals, demos and or presentations, etc.
    • Ultimately ensuring the successful win with the customer and successful mission outcome.
    • Partner and network with Axon’s Federal team to help establish and execute the customer contact plan, strengthen customer relationships, determine key decision makers, and to capture pertinent customer needs.
    • Researches and analyzes technology solutions and products, identifying new opportunities and recommending emerging solutions or technologies to address existing or emerging challenges and risks.
    • Help develop and execute the DoD market short, mid, and long-term strategies.
    • Establish and drive marketing campaign plans for the Civilian market with messaging and themes for tradeshows, conferences, publications, etc. 
    • Having broad expertise or unique knowledge, uses skills to contribute to the development of company objectives and principles and to achieve goals in creative and effective ways.
    • Provide accurate and timely long-term forecasting of business and meet aggressive sales targets.


    What You Bring:

    •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ience
    • Must pass a Criminal Justice Information Service (CJIS) background check and maintain CJIS clearance. Handle confidential and highly sensitive information
    • 2-5 Years in federal solutions sales experience with emphasis in opportunity capture management and proposal development.
    • Proven track record of building deep technical relationships with senior executives and helping to build innovative solutions in large or highly strategic accounts.
    • Creativity and experience in building / expanding programs within the federal segment.  
    • Experience using Salesforce as a CRM
    • Experience with selling direct and in government contract vehicles
    • Experience working with and understanding of DoD markets and customers as well as how Axon solutions support successful mission outcomes.
    • Ability to translate business requirements into technology requirements for inclusion in contracts and/or statements of work (SOW).
    • Extensive knowledge of federal government acquisition regulations and federal government budgeting processes
    • Clear, concise, and direct communication skills briefing senior business executives and customers
    • Ability to provide accurate long-range forecasting of revenues, orders, and margin for the DoD market.
    • Able to effectively manage multiple projects, priorities, and tasks within a dynamic environment.<
